## Product: Rapala Fisherman's Pliers
**Brand:** Rapala

## Pros
- High-quality with effective crimping and straightening features.
- Comfortable, well-made, and provides good craftsmanship.
- Lightweight design enhances portability.
- Suitable for removing hooks and gripping larger objects effectively.
- Offers good value for the price, especially as a spare set of pliers.
- Highly recommended for fishing purposes.
- Strong brand reputation with positive past experiences.

## Cons
- Issues with pliers not closing all the way affecting their grip and crimping ability.
- Poor build quality with misalignment, visible gaps, and inefficient cutting.
- Additional advertised features may not function correctly due to manufacturing flaws.
- Casting flash in adjustment slots, rendering them useless.
- May corrode in salt water without proper maintenance.
- Overall dissatisfaction with quality and functionality, with some preferring a version that includes a spring ring feature.

## Bottom Line

The Rapala 6 1/2 Fisherman's Pliers offers notable benefits for fishing tasks with their lightweight and effective design at a fair price. However, be cautious of manufacturing issues such as poor alignment and non-functional features that might affect performance. Frequent users might consider alternatives with enhanced features, if high precision and reliability are essential. Proper maintenance after saltwater use is also crucial to maximize longevity.
